The Problem: Traditional Materials and Biological Drag

For decades, the dental industry relied on materials that were "functional" but not necessarily "optimal" from a systemic perspective.

Most people are familiar with the controversy surrounding mercury in silver amalgam fillings. While modern dental implants (which are typically titanium) do not actually contain mercury, the "mercury-free" movement has evolved into a broader conversation about biocompatibility.

Why does this matter?

  1. Galvanic Currents: In my clinical work, I often see patients with a "battery in their mouth." When you have different metals (titanium implants, gold crowns, old amalgams), they can create tiny electrical currents in the saliva. For a high-performer sensitive to their internal state, this can be a subtle but constant disruptor.

  2. Corrosion and Ion Release: Titanium is incredibly successful, but it is still a metal. Over time, it can undergo tribocorrosion, releasing microscopic particles into the surrounding tissue.

  3. Chronic Inflammation: Even a low-level immune response to foreign materials can create systemic "noise," taxing your immune system and detracting from peak performance.

The Solution: Biocompatible Zirconia Implants

When patients ask me about mercury-free dental implants options, they are usually looking for Zirconia (ceramic).

As a specialist in complex full-arch rehabilitation, I believe the future of implantology lies in biologically integrated workflows. Zirconia represents the pinnacle of this.

1. Zero Metal, Zero Corrosion

Zirconia is a ceramic. It is electrically neutral and non-conductive. This means no galvanic currents and no ion release. For the biohacker who has already cleared their house of toxins and optimized their diet, choosing a metal-free implant is the final step in securing their internal environment.

2. Superior Soft Tissue Integration

This is where the clinical precision really shows. I consistently see that the gums (gingiva) love zirconia. Because it’s a ceramic, the surface is smoother, which leads to significantly less plaque and biofilm accumulation compared to titanium.

Healthy gums aren't just about a nice smile; they are the primary barrier preventing oral bacteria from entering your bloodstream and causing systemic inflammation.

3. Aesthetics and "Invisible" Dentistry

From a premium positioning perspective, zirconia is white. In cases where the gum tissue is thin, a titanium implant can sometimes leave a greyish shadow at the gumline. Zirconia mimics the natural tooth structure, providing a seamless, high-end aesthetic that matches the standard of care my patients expect at The Dental Implant Centre.

Clinical Depth: My Rationale for Selection

I want to be clear: I am not "anti-titanium." Titanium has decades of data supporting its success. However, in my experience managing complex cases, the mercury-free dental implants options provided by zirconia are superior for patients with:

  • Known metal sensitivities or autoimmune predispositions.

  • A high "biohacking" priority for systemic purity.

  • Thin biotypes where aesthetics are paramount.

The decision-making framework I use focuses on patient-specific planning. We look at your bite force, your systemic health markers (like Vitamin D levels and blood glucose), and your long-term wellness goals.
